Today, we’re looking at a product designed to make your life easier while keeping your cats happy—the Self-Cleaning Cat Litter Box. This 65L XL automatic cat litter box claims to offer a hands-free, odor-free experience, ideal for multi-cat homes and frequent travelers. But does it live up to the hype? Let’s take a closer look.

This self-cleaning litter box boasts some impressive features. It’s designed for cats weighing up to 17.6 lbs, making it suitable for a wide range of feline sizes. With a 65L capacity, it promises ample space for your cat to move around comfortably. Equipped with gravity sensing sensors and an infrared front-facing sensor, it monitors your cat’s usage and halts rotation when they’re nearby. The built-in odor removal system uses negative ion deodorization technology to keep your home smelling fresh, while the smart app control allows you to track your cat’s activity, including bathroom habits and weight changes.

So, how does it hold up in real-world usage? First off, setting up this litter box was straightforward, and the app paired easily with my phone. It’s a definite time-saver for anyone who struggles to keep up with daily scooping. The smart sensors worked well, automatically stopping the rotation when my cat approached, which kept things safe and user-friendly. However, there’s a slight issue with the odor control. While the negative ion deodorizer did a decent job, it didn’t completely eliminate stronger smells after several uses, especially with multiple cats. The litter replacement feature was smooth, but I found that the cleaning cycle sometimes took longer than expected, particularly after heavy use.

As for pros and cons, the positives are clear: it’s a spacious, hands-free system that’s perfect for multi-cat homes or anyone who travels frequently. The safety features and smart app integration are excellent, providing peace of mind when you’re not around. On the downside, the odor removal isn’t perfect, and the cleaning cycle could be faster. Some users might find the size a bit bulky for smaller spaces, so keep that in mind if your home doesn’t have a lot of extra room for a large litter box.

When it comes to value for money, it’s a mixed bag. While the technology is impressive, especially with the health monitoring features and app integration, the price tag might be a bit steep for some, especially considering the odor control could use a little more work. Still, for households with multiple cats or owners who travel a lot, the convenience might justify the cost.

In comparison to other self-cleaning litter boxes on the market, this one offers more advanced monitoring features and a larger capacity than many. However, there are more affordable models that perform similarly, without the app control and health tracking, if you don’t need those extra features.

Build quality is solid; the materials feel durable, and the overall construction is robust. As for longevity, I’ve only had it for a few weeks, so it’s too soon to say how it holds up over the long term, but initial impressions are good.

Customer support is something I didn’t need to use, but the company does have a decent reputation for handling queries quickly, based on feedback I’ve seen from others.

If you’re looking for alternatives, the PetSafe ScoopFree Ultra Self-Cleaning Litter Box is a similar option at a lower price, though it lacks some of the smart features and the space efficiency of this model.

To sum up, this Self-Cleaning Cat Litter Box is a great option if you have multiple cats, want to reduce daily scooping, or travel frequently. It offers a spacious, hands-free experience, and the app integration is a nice bonus. However, if you’re particularly sensitive to odors, or if you’re on a budget, you might want to explore other options.
